  • Haunts and Business: The Soul Seekers' Paranormal Journey
    May 12 2024

    In this episode, hosts Amy and Tonya, representing Soul Seekers Paranormal, dive into the intriguing world of paranormal investigating and spiritual services. Starting from a wellness event encounter that led them into ghost hunting, they've developed a business model around their passion for the paranormal, offering house clearings, communication with spirits, and group ghost tours. Their unique approach pairs Tonya's psychic medium skills and Amy's empathic sensitivities with technical equipment to connect with spirits. The duo also discusses their journey into recognizing their abilities, the positive and healing aspects of their investigations, and their engagement with the community through events, a strong online presence on platforms like YouTube and TikTok, and personal encounters that deepen their understanding of the spirit world. The concluding part of the episode focuses on their efforts in funding their endeavors, including a notable upcoming investigation at the Hinsdale house, and invites others to join in on their exploration of the paranormal.

  • How does affiliate marketing work within B2B SaaS?
    Feb 16 2024

    In this enlightening episode of The Content Amplification Podcast, host Shaun Whynacht sits down with Yoran, the visionary founder behind a groundbreaking affiliate management platform tailored for B2B SaaS companies. If you've ever pondered the real benefits of affiliate marketing, how to leverage it to grow your business, or even the nuts and bolts of what affiliate marketing entails, this conversation is a goldmine of insights.

    Yoran demystifies the concept of affiliate marketing, illustrating how it serves as a partnership that drives traffic and, ultimately, paying clients to your business. With a focus on SaaS and B2B, he explains the unique advantages of recurring subscription models and higher ticket prices in affiliate marketing.


    The journey to founding his company is as fascinating as it is inspiring. Frustrated by the limitations and challenges of existing affiliate networks, Yorin embarked on creating a solution that prioritizes trust, transparency, and efficiency. He shares the hurdles of bootstrapping a SaaS company, the strategic moves that propelled his platform forward, and the importance of having a solid foundation before diving into affiliate marketing.


    For SaaS companies curious about starting their affiliate program and individuals considering the affiliate path, Yorin offers invaluable advice. He emphasizes the importance of understanding your product and market first and shares tips on building a successful affiliate program and becoming an effective affiliate.


    Discover how Yoran's platform is revolutionizing the affiliate marketing landscape for B2B SaaS companies and affiliates alike, making it more transparent, trustworthy, and profitable. Whether you're a SaaS entrepreneur, a marketing professional, or someone interested in the affiliate marketing world, this episode is packed with actionable insights and stories that will inspire and inform.

    About Joran

    Joran Hofman founded Reditus, an affiliate management platform for B2B SaaS companies. He has been growing the company entirely bootstrapped and with a straightforward value-led approach. Before starting Reditus, he was an affiliate marketer and saw an apparent problem in the market. Hence, he started Reditus.
